Secondly, is hope Ben's daughter siren? Series Information

Hope is a minor character on Freeform's series, Siren. She was portrayed by babies Abigail Hoft and Ada-Marie Loeppky and Alix West Lefler as a child. Hope is the daughter of Ryn Fisher and Mate. She is the niece of the late Donna and the cousin of Cami.

Also to know is, who does Ryn get pregnant by in Siren?

Mate is an merman that Ryn brings to land to replace Levi, in order to conceive a child and to preserve the population of her kind. He is portrayed by Aryeh-Or.

Does Ryn get pregnant in Siren?

In the next episode "Sacrifice", Maddie and Ben learn that she could not conceive a baby on land, but they have a new plan: IVF (in vitro fertilization) where the scientists at the military research facility extract eggs from Ryn, get them fertilized, and have her baby grow inside of her.

What happens to Ben in Siren?

As the bloody battle unfolded, Ben (Alex Roe) infiltrated Tia's underwater prison to free Hope from her clutches, but unfortunately, could not get past the mer-guards. The last fans saw of our leading man, he was lifelessly floating in the water.

Does Ben in Siren become a mermaid?

After his mother Elaine's treatment with the stem cells were terminated, Ben decides to dig up the half-transformed mermaid that was buried in "The Arrival" and starts injecting himself with the mermaid stem cells to test the side effects does to human beings.

Is Miss Hawkins a mermaid?

There's also the mysterious Helen Hawkins, who knows more about mermaids than she lets on. In fact, she is part mermaid, a fact that is revealed to Ben and Maddie and the audience at the end of the first season.

How do mermaids mate in Siren?

When mating season arrives, the male and female's skin glows red to draw potential mates in, but the females are the ones who choose with whom they mate. Despite this, the mermen do respect the females.

What happens to Levi in Siren?

He got hurt a couple times, but survived. He was moved into the hold, but transformed into human form and escaped. He stabbed Sean McClure and escaped into the sea. He returns to the surface along with Donna and mermaid Katrina in order to massacre the humans and to get Ryn to return home to the sea.

What happened to Helen's parents on siren?

Daphne Hawkins was the mother of Helen Hawkins, who had died years ago prior to the series. It was revealed Daphne died from old age at the age of ninety. Her husband was revealed to have been human, which caused major friction between her and the group as consorting and marrying humans was strictly forbidden.

Why did Maddie and Ben break up?

When Ben had a choice to help Donna or be with Maddie when her father was hurt he chose Ryn making the rift between them even deeper. After all that's happened, Maddie decides to take some time away from Ben and go and stay with her father.
